The cheaper way to do it, is to put some beads in one of those mesh bags, then pop open the stock humidifier (they usually come apart w/ a pocket knife) and take out the floral foam and put in the mesh bag. :tu

Checking the humidity level every once in a while works too, when the RH starts to drop slightly and stays down, like 5-10% down, for a day or two, then it's a good time to add some water.
